Our three-year-old grandson loves this park, and asks for it by name. Swings, slides, climbing walls, tunnels, a stream, a picnic table under a gazebo, lawn to run around on, and (a fabulous new addition which has become one of his favorites) the mini free library.

Beautiful atmosphere, well maintained landscaping. Lots of open space and a gazebo with benches for family events. Playground is covered and up to date but run-off has left some mulch areas muddy. Biggest downside is the near complete lack of parking. It's only curbside parking for 7-8 vehicles.

Nice neighborhood park with plenty of benches and seating close by for parents to watch their children. All equipment is in great shape. Smaller for toddlers and plenty of open fields to run and play. Covered pavilion on location with picnic tables.
